
EASTERDAY, WALTER LEE – age 83 of Knoxville passed away November 5, 2013 at Hospice of Palm Beach Florida, after a courageous battle with cancer. Walter graduated from Phoenix High School in 1948 and served in the U.S. Navy from September 1948 until August of 1952. He was a machinist supervisor at the Y-12 plant of Martin Marietta Energy Systems in Oak Ridge for 33 years. Walter was a member of Beaver Ridge United Methodist Church and Beaver Ridge Lodge #366 and National Association of Atomic Veterans. His favorite things to do were carpentry and landscaping.
